
Redis
文章平均质量分 85
Redis知识点、学习笔记、实战
长路 ㅤ
24应届毕业,目前入职的公司toB主营业务为数据中台,岗位:Java后端开发一枚,主要学习方向为Java后端,大数据,算法。 欢迎和我交流
展开
-
SpringBoot集成Redis业务功能 01、限制玩家积分的每日重置次数
博客目录索引(持续更新)原创 2022-08-04 10:25:29 · 1299 阅读 · 0 评论 -
SpringBoot集成Redis业务功能 02、定时任务+Redis删除特定前缀key的优雅实现
在此实现了玩家积分的每日重置,此时又出现一个需求,也就是每天晚上12点,重置所有玩家可以重置积分的次数,比如说今天晚上11点用完了3次重置积分,那么过了晚上12点又可以重置积分了。之前重置玩家每日积分3次是采用redis来实现的,每位玩家在进行重置积分操作时,就会进行存储reids的键值对,key时拼接玩家uid的字符串,value则是每日次数,在set时是设置24小时也就是1天过期。基于此方案上,我想了想那么就使用**定时任务+批量删除redis前缀key**来实现比较合适。**其中的批量删除原创 2022-08-04 10:28:02 · 1712 阅读 · 0 评论 -
Redis应用 02、Springboot整合redis
文章目录前言资料一、认识@EnableCaching与@Cacheable1.1、理论介绍1.2、最佳实践(Spring的Cache管理器结合Redis进行方法级别存储)二、Springboot2整合redis使用lettuce连接池2.1、前提准备2.2、编写redis配置类(RedisConfig)2.3、实操测试三、redisTemplate参考文章前言本篇博客是Redis的学习笔记,若文章中出现相关问题,请指出!所有博客文件目录索引:博客目录索引(持续更新)资料Redis 命令参考:包含相原创 2022-05-01 09:03:28 · 549 阅读 · 1 评论 -
Redis应用 01、连接redis开发工具jedis
文章目录前言一、Jedis使用1.1、基本使用1.2、事务二、JedisPool连接池获取参考文章前言本篇博客是Redis的学习笔记,若文章中出现相关问题,请指出!所有博客文件目录索引:博客目录索引(持续更新)一、Jedis使用1.1、基本使用引入依赖<!-- jedis --><dependency> <groupId>redis.clients</groupId> <artifactId>jedis&原创 2022-05-01 09:02:23 · 509 阅读 · 0 评论 -
Redis学习笔记 02、redis.conf详解
文章目录前言常用配置项说明(快速)详细配置项清单单位(Units)包含(includes)网络相关配置(NETWORK)bind(绑定ip地址)protected-mode(保护模式)port(绑定端口号)tcp-backlogtimeout(客户端连接超时)tcp-keepalive通用(GENERAL)daemonize(后台进程)pidfile(pid存放文件位置)loglevel (日志等级)logfile (日志文件存储位置)databases 16(数据库数量)requirepass(设置密码)原创 2022-05-01 08:59:34 · 1006 阅读 · 0 评论 -
Redis学习笔记 01、知识概述及安装
文章目录前言一、NoSQL数据库简介1.1、技术发展及其解决痛点1.2、NoSQL数据库1.2.1、NoSQL数据库概述1.2.2、Memcache1.2.3、Redis1.2.4、MongoDB1.3、行列数据库1.3.1、行数据库1.3.2、列数据库(概念+数据库举例)1.4、图关系型数据库1.5、各大数据库排名二、Redis概述安装2.1、应用场景2.2、下载安装及使用windows安装1.1、下载安装1.2、安装并启动Redis服务启动redis服务报错1.3、启动redis服务器,使用redis客原创 2022-05-01 08:56:38 · 640 阅读 · 0 评论